Under the egg donation program, eggs/ oocytes are collected from a selected egg/ oocyte donor (anonymous) and subjected to IVF/ICSI using the male partner’s sperm and later embryos are transferred to the female partner’s uterus.

Egg donors are treated in our own clinic and are chosen after a series of blood tests conducted. We have to strictly follow the ICMR norms while choosing and treating egg donors. The donor has to remain anonymous.
This procedure is similar to egg donation. However, instead of borrowing the egg and the recipient’s male partner’s sperm for fertilization, both the egg and the sperm are derived from donors.

Under the sperm donation program, a donor sperm is used instead of the male partner’s sperm and insemination is carried out.
The donor sperms are obtained from semen banks. Semen banks are commercial centre’s which store various semen samples which can be used for assisted reproduction. Semen samples are collected from selected professional donors who are screened for various parameters. All semen banks have to adhere to ICMR (Indian Council of Medical Research) rules and regulations and as per ICMR norms semen donor program should be anonymous at all times.
